did you try running javafx with monocle? Also sudo is required.
I am also using yocto and using following bash-script to run ui-apps on
i.MX6:
#!/bin/sh
sudo java \
-Xms128m \
-Xmx128m \
-Dprism.verbose=true \
-Dglass.platform=Monocle \
-Dembedded=monocle \
-Dmonocle.input.touchRadius=1 \
-Dmonocle.platform.traceConfig=true \
-Djava.ext.dirs=build/armv7hf-sdk/rt/lib/ext \
-jar $@

The last line depend whether you have build overlay
<https://wiki.openjdk.java.net/display/OpenJFX/Building+OpenJFX#BuildingOpenJFX-Overlay-JDK8>
(gradle -PCOMPILE_TARGETS=armv7hf zips) or just copied the build path (as I
do here).

Are you also using a touch-screen? I stumbled across errors
in monocle/LinuxStatefulMultiTouchProcessor.java. But other than that,
javafx/monocle works on I.MX6.
